POCO M3 SMART PHONE TO LAUNCH IN TAIWAN TOMORROW.

POCO, which started out as a sub-brand of Xiaomi, confirmed today that the company will host its launch event on January 21, which will be broadcast online. During the event, the company will officially present the POCO M3 smartphone.

This is the same as the release date of the POCO M3 smartphone in Indonesia. For those who don’t know, this smartphone was first launched in November last year and is the successor to the POCO M2, starting at $129.

This phone is equipped with a 6.53-inch IPS LCD water drop display, and offers Full HD + screen resolution and Gorilla Glass 3 protection. The phone also passed TUV Rheinland’s low blue light certification.

The device under the hood is powered by Qualcomm Snapdragon 662 SoC with a clock frequency of 2.0GHz. It is equipped with 4GB of RAM and up to 128GB of internal storage. We expect that the phone will provide multiple variants based on Taiwan’s memory configuration.

Coming to the camera department, the device has a triple camera setup on the back, consisting of a 48MP f/1.79 main camera. It is coupled with a 2MP macro camera and another 2MP depth sensor. There is an 8MP f/2.0 selfie shooter on the front.

As for the software, the device is pre-installed with Android 10 and the company’s own MIUI 12 custom user interface is installed on top of it. This phone is powered by a battery with a capacity of 6,000mAh and supports 18W charging.
